Abstract :
Optical response of polarization holographic material is investigated theoretically base on a simple model that the material is composed of anisotropic rod molecules which are photodissociated into isotropic molecules. The change of dielectric tensor is derived by the exposure of optical field. Two extreme examples, random and fully-aligned orientation, are studied.
